Turahalli forest view point (aka Karishma hills) is a small rocky area off Kanakapura road, overlooking NICE road. It is about 13 kms from Banashankari area. Once at Kanakapura road, after crossing nice road underpass, need to take a right turn at Vajarahalli road. (If you've crossed Nandi Toyota on your left, you've gone too far) After few kms, you’ll enter a forest like area (Turahalli Forest area in google maps). The road turns left and proceeds further, to go to view point you need to go right. If you go in big cars you may have to park it here and walk for about a km. Viewpoint has a small temple and few rocks, offering good view of the city and sunset. No other facilities exist on top. Turahalli viewpoint is not listed on Google maps. If you search for Karishma hills, map will take you to an apartment complex with same name located nearby, but that is not where the viewpoint or rocks are located. Be careful to follow the directions above.
